About The Shedd Institute

The Shedd Institute, located at 868 High Street in downtown Eugene, OR, is a vibrant performing arts venue housed in a building formerly known as First Baptist Church. With multiple performance spaces and a rich roster of established and emerging artists, The Shedd offers a welcoming home for music, classical, and contemporary events. Seating at The Shedd spans multiple venues: the Jaqua Concert Hall seats roughly 750–780 guests, the Sheffer Recital Hall accommodates about 175, and Warren Court offers around 250 seats. A seating chart for Jaqua Concert Hall is available via The Shedd’s ticketing pages, so you can pick your preferred view before purchasing. Parking has been expanded with the Pearl Street Lot, located north of The Shedd across 8th Ave. Patrons can park for free after 5pm Monday–Friday and all day on weekends under Shedd/Lane County agreements. Downtown Eugene is served by Lane Transit District, with Route 01 (Downtown Loop) providing convenient access to The Shedd area. Nearby hotels and dining options enhance your visit, including Inn at the 5th, a downtown hotel adjacent to the 5th Street Public Market and within walking distance of The Shedd.

Popular and ongoing programs at The Shedd include Oregon Festival of American Music (OFAM), Emerald City Jazz Kings, Now Hear This, Shedd Classical, The Magical Moombah, and Shedd Presents.
